UBS Lowers Prudential Financial Price Target
Investment firm cites market conditions in reducing target for insurance provider's stock.

An extreme close-up of the heavy, industrial machinery powering a bank's secure vaults reflects the stability and institutional strength of the financial services industry.Newark TodayInvestment analysts at UBS Group have lowered their price target for Prudential Financial (NYSE:PRU) stock from $105.00 to $98.00 in a research note issued to investors. UBS maintained a 'neutral' rating on the financial services provider's shares, citing market conditions.

The details
In their research note, UBS analysts said the new $98.00 price target represents a potential upside of 1.07% from Prudential Financial's current stock price. Several other firms have also recently adjusted their ratings and price targets for the insurance provider, with Piper Sandler raising its rating to 'hold' and Barclays lowering its price target to $110.00.
